L.A. Metro Continues to Recapture Post-Pandemic Ridership

Metro’s monthly bus and rail ridership is now at 79% of its 2019 pre-pandemic level. Average weekend ridership is now at 92% of pre-pandemic (October 2019) levels and 78% for average weekdays.

New York City Subway Hits New Ridership Milestone

The subway recorded 2,744,462 paid rides on Saturday, October 28, the highest weekend day total since 2020.
